BACKGROUND:
San Mateo County BHRS and the City of San Mateo, the City of South San Francisco, the City of Daly City and the City of Redwood City have developed a two-year pilot program to improve City and County response to community members experiencing mental health crisis (Pilot Program). This Pilot Program enhances law enforcement response by supplementing it with the engagement of a BHRS Clinician assigned to each partner Police Department to provide early intervention, referrals to therapeutic hospitalizations, and guidance to support services for individuals in mental health crisis. A Memorandum of Understanding between the Cities and the County in regards to this Pilot Program was presented to and approved by this Board on January 12, 2021.
